Ningxia Baiyun Carbon Co., Ltd.

Activated Carbon

IDR 16.327.702 - IDR 32.655.404
Shipping to be negotiated
Min. Order: 1 Tonelada
IDR 6.531.081 - IDR 16.327.702
Shipping to be negotiated
Min. Order: 1 Tonelada